Kid gets suspended from school for Halo sketches

"In Pittston, Pennsylvania, a 14-year-old boy was suspended from school and authorities are considering terrorism threat charges for notebook sketches of Halo. The student attended Wyoming Valley West Middle School where officials found the boy's composition notebook in his locker with "crudely drawn" sketches of an assault rifle, a bomb, and a map. He was immediately suspended and the school called the police," according to the article.
